Freedom in the World Freedom in the World 2026 finds 54 nations reported deterioration across political rights and civil liberties during 2025. It adds 35 nations reported progress. 21% worldwide resides in countries rated Free, from 46%. Two decades back it reached 46 percent. FIW 2026 highlights increasing threats and reprisals for political speech fueled a chilling effect on expression.

In the United States, an escalation in both legislative dysfunction and executive dominance, growing pressure on people’s ability to engage in free expression, and efforts by the new administration to undermine anticorruption safeguards all contributed to a 3-point decline, bringing the country’s score to 81 out of 100.
